What's Happening?
Royal Caribbean Group has introduced a new loyalty program called 'Points Choice', designed to allow guests to earn and apply points across its three brands: Royal Caribbean, Celebrity Cruises, and Silversea. This program, launching in January 2026, aims to provide guests with more flexibility and choice in how they use their loyalty points. It builds on the success of the company's Status Match program, which was introduced in May 2024, allowing loyalty members to enjoy equivalent tier status across all three brands. The initiative is part of Royal Caribbean Group's strategy to enhance the loyalty experience for its guests, making every trip more rewarding.
